1. Majesli saffron chicken challah
Ingredients:
Chicken breast or thigh: 500 grams
Rice: 2 cups
Onion: 1 medium
Brewed saffron: 3 tablespoons
Butter: 50 grams
Oil: 3 tablespoons
Salt, black pepper and turmeric: as needed
Lemon juice: 2 tablespoons
Sliced pistachios and barberries for decoration
How to prepare:
Finely chop the onion and fry in oil until golden.
Add the chicken to the pan and sauté with salt, pepper, and turmeric until browned.
Add saffron and lemon juice, then pour 1 cup of water and close the lid of the pan until the chicken is cooked (about 30 minutes).
Boil the rice with water and salt and drain.
In a pot, pour a little oil and butter, add the rice, and simmer over low heat.
Serve the cooked chicken with rice and garnish with barberry and sliced pistachios.
Hints:
For a stronger flavor, steep the saffron in advance.
You can use fried tomatoes for garnish.

2. Grilled chicken breast with barbecue sauce
Ingredients:
Chicken fillet: 600 grams
Rice: 2 cups
Barbecue sauce: 4 tablespoons
Olive oil: 2 tablespoons
Garlic: 2 cloves
Salt, red pepper and paprika: as needed
Lemon: 1 piece
How to prepare:
Season the chicken fillets with barbecue sauce, olive oil, grated garlic, salt, pepper, and paprika and refrigerate for 2 hours.
Fry the chicken on the grill or in a frying pan until cooked through.
Cook the rice with water and salt, drain, then let it brew.
Serve the grilled chicken with rice and garnish with fresh lime juice.
Hints:
You can use soy sauce instead of barbecue sauce.
For a smoky flavor, add a little smoke powder.

3. Chicken chelow with creamy mushroom sauce
Ingredients:
Chicken breast: 500 grams
Rice: 2 cups
Mushrooms: 200 grams
Cream: 100 ml
Onion: 1 pc.
Garlic: 2 cloves
Oil: 3 tablespoons
Salt and pepper: as needed
How to prepare:
Finely chop the onion and garlic and fry in oil.
Cut the chicken into small pieces and add to the pan to fry.
Add the sliced mushrooms and sauté until the water evaporates.
Add the cream, salt and pepper and cook for 5 minutes until the sauce thickens.
Drain the rice and let it brew.
Serve the chicken and cream sauce with rice.
Hints:
For a low-fat version, use Greek yogurt instead of cream.
You can add fresh parsley for garnish.

5. Spicy Indian Chicken Chelo
Ingredients:
Chicken thigh: 500 grams
Rice: 2 cups
Yogurt: 1/2 cup
Curry powder: 1 tablespoon
Turmeric and red pepper: as needed
Onion: 1 pc.
Oil: 3 tablespoons
How to prepare:
Season the chicken with yogurt, curry powder, turmeric, and red pepper and let rest for 1 hour.
Sauté the onion, then add the chicken and cook until tender.
Drain the rice and let it brew.
Serve the spicy chicken with rice.
Hints:
To reduce the spiciness, reduce the amount of red pepper.
You can use fresh coriander for garnish.
6. Crimson chicken stew with pomegranate sauce
Ingredients:
Chicken breast: 500 grams
Rice: 2 cups
Barberry: 1/2 cup
Pomegranate paste: 2 tablespoons
Onion: 1 pc.
Butter: 50 grams
Salt and saffron: as needed
How to prepare:
Fry the onion and add the chicken until browned.
Add pomegranate paste, saffron, and a little water and cook the chicken.
Fry the barberry in butter until soft.
Drain the rice and let it brew.
Serve the chicken and barberry with rice.
Hints:
For a more sour taste, increase the amount of pomegranate paste.
You can use sugar to balance the taste.

Frequently asked questions about how to make chicken chutney
Can you make chicken chutney in the microwave?
Yes, you can cook chicken with sauce in a microwave-safe dish, but for rice, it's better to use the traditional steaming method.How to make chicken soup low-calorie?
Use less oil, brown rice, steamed vegetables, and eliminate heavy sauces.How long does chicken broth last?
It will last in the refrigerator for up to 3-4 days and in the freezer for up to 2 months.Can chicken be replaced with plant-based protein?
Yes, tofu or mushrooms are good options for a vegan version.
